Technical Sales Representative

2 months ago


Dallas, Texas, United States Integrated Power Services Full time

Description

Who We Are:

IPS opened its doors in 2007 to become the industry's leading service provider, offering single-source electromechanical and power management solutions to enhance the reliability of critical infrastructure. Today, IPS has the industry's largest network of remanufacturing locations, distribution centers, and field service offices across North America and the United Kingdom, serving over 30,000 customer locations across a wide range of end uses, including power generation, utilities, water and wastewater, petrochemicals, air separation, oil and gas, metals, mining, paper, aggregates, cement, hospitals, universities, commercial buildings, and data centers.

IPS offers excellent career growth opportunities and is expanding its talented workforce to meet rising demand. By joining IPS, you'll learn from industry experts and discover your potential while being part of a team committed to our shared values: Safety, Integrity, Teamwork, Accountability, Customer Focus, and Entrepreneurial Spirit.

Key Responsibilities and Expectations:

IPS is seeking a Technical Sales Representative focused on supporting our power distribution equipment resellers, contractors, and NETA service shops. This inside sales position generates revenue by soliciting and obtaining orders, understanding, and interpreting technical requirements, providing technical information, and developing accounts.

  • Assesses competitors by analyzing and summarizing competitor information and trends, identifying sales opportunities
  • Develops sales opportunities by researching and identifying potential accounts, soliciting new accounts, building rapport, providing technical information and explanations, and preparing quotations
  • Closes new accounts by answering telephone, fax and email inquiries, verifying and entering information
  • Fills orders by transferring orders to fulfillment, communicating expected delivery date and explaining stock-outs
  • Maintains and improves quality results by following standards and recommending improved policies and procedures
  • Updates job knowledge by studying new product descriptions and participating in educational opportunities
  • Accomplished department and organization goals by accepting ownership for completing new and different requests and exploring opportunities to add value to job achievements

Qualifications and Competencies:

  • Associate's degree from an accredited 2 year technical college preferred, focus on electrical power, or similar experience and training from the military (Army Prime Power, Air Force Electrical Power Production or NAVY Seabee preferred)
  • Bachelor's degree in engineering or business, educational focus in technical disciplines also preferred
  • Must be able to work in office
  • 2+ years power distribution equipment sales experience or 5+ years of technical sales experience in an industrial, production or large component environment
  • Working knowledge of industrial mechanical engines, pneumatics, hydraulics, or diesel equipment beneficial
  • Working knowledge of power systems, power circuit breakers and other switchgear apparatus preferred
  • Prefer experience reading and interpreting schematics and wiring diagrams
  • Must have intermediate computer skills including email, internet, data entry and MS Excel; experience with a CRM: NetSuite a plus
  • Must be willing to work flexible hours required to respond to client emergencies
